Lithology Comments

Nov 18, 2008 (A Wilson) - Grab samples collected by the Ontario Department of Mines in 1899-1900 returned an assay of 1.55% Cu, 1.20% Ni and 1oz Pt from a shallow pit. A duplicate sample collected from the bottom of the pit by Coleman returned 0.37% Ni, $1.40 gold.
